2.3.5 2-wire/4-wire Resistance Measurement
Both the 2-wire/4-wire resistance measurement modes are provided by UT8805E. The connecting and
measurement methods are shown below:
A. 2-wire Resistance Measurement
Steps:
1) Press button to enter interface of 2-wire resistance measurement as Figure 2-13.
Figure 2-13 Interface 2-wire resistance measurement
2) Connect the test leads to the measured resistance as Figure 2-14, connect the red test lead to
terminal HI, and the black one to terminal LO.
Figure 2-14 Connection of 2-wire resistance measurement
3) Select proper current range according to the input resistance.
Range
200Ω, 2kΩ, 20kΩ, 200kΩ, 2MΩ, 10MΩ,100MΩ
Open circuit voltage
<8V
Input protection
DC 1000V or AC 750Vrms (terminal HI) for all ranges
Configurable
parameters
Range, reading speed, relative operation set value
